Tips For Selling Silver Coins

It is more difficult to sell silver coins than to buy them. This is because you cannot force someone to buy your coins. There is no instant way to sell them so you should work at it. When you are planning to sell your collected coins, you should know the dos and don’ts that you should follow to have a successful result. This article provides several tips for those who are planning to sell their silver coins.

1. Have a complete inventory of what you would like to sell.
You should have accurate information about your collection. This will be your buyer’s calculation basis on the amount that he should pay you.

2. Know the value of your coins.
If you want to sell coins, you should understand the value of the coins so you’ll know if the dealer’s offer is reasonable.

3. Know the different ways to sell.
It is not enough that you only know about the prices, you should also know who to contact to have your coins sold. Ask your friends and coworkers on the right dealers you should see. Listed below are some of the best options in selling your collected coins:

a. Local dealers
There are shops found in your area that can help you in selling your silver coins. Look for those that have been running their business for a long time because they are the ones who will offer fair and decent price for your collection. Local dealers may provide a more convenient and faster way of selling your coins.

b. Pawn shops
Some pawn shops are accepting different types of precious metals, and you may want to find one in your area that offers the best deals.

c. Online dealers and online sites
Online dealers are becoming popular nowadays, so are the online sites that offers you the free chance to post the things that you would like to sell.
